Sky gets its signal from the dish mounted on your exterior wall.
your terrestrial signal comes from your terrestrial aerial be it external or internal.
If you do have an aerial cable coming into your property and it is connect to your television. Go into your TV MENU and set it away on Auto Tune if this does not come up with any channels. Try auto tune on your built in Digital tv ie DTV if it has this option...
If neither of these work then you need a new aerial or it needs to be re-aligned.
